Fridge Freezers With Frost Free Technology

A fridge freezer that is frost free is perfect for households with busy schedules. This type of fridge freezer eliminates the need to manually defrost the freezer compartment, which can save you time and effort and helps your appliance run more efficiently. A frost free freezer also prevents ice from forming in the back of the appliance, so you can enjoy more storage space for your frozen foods. Some fridge freezers have self-defrosting mechanisms that run on a regular basis to remove excess ice without you having to manually do it.
